Copperfox 10 Day Challenge Day 2: Name your model or barn

Challenge Day 2: "Have a go at naming the most recent addition to your herd by giving them a show name, stable name and pet name. As further ideas, why not do the same for your barn or stable yard and then make a barn tour video?"


I'm quite good at naming my models and stuff surrounding them (like riders, animals etc.) so today's challenge was a bit harder for me. I don't have a barn-setup (yet!) so I can't make a barn tour video but I do have some models in need of names, I'm not much for the stable name/pet name thing for my models (I have so many I don't need more names to keep track of :) ). So my models usually only have show names.


Valegro is my newest addition and he already got a name, his name is Fandango.


Among the models I got before Valegro this little cute foal is the only one without a name. The name Petite just popped up in my head while brushing my teeth and I think it suits her.


This poor guy has been nameless for a long, long time. I called him Impulse because he was an impulse buy but the name just don't suit him. I thought about naming him Maverick which at first didn't seem to fit him at all but the more I thought about it the more I liked it so this is Maverick aka Impulse.

When it comes to my barn it has changed names a few times since I began collecting, The first one I remember (I know I had one before that but it's a long time ago) stuck with me for quite a while, it was Red Flower Stables. I can't for the life of me remember where the name came from but I used it for several years. Then I experimented a bit with Sunhill Stables but later decided to go with TiMe Stables which is also the current name of my barn. I still use Sunhill Stables a bit (for my Warmbloods) since the names is a direct translation from the name of the farm my grandparents owned and it means a lot to me.
